Chapter 194



Li Ping's speech was brief, but her meaning was clear: regardless of whether Chairman Su was gone or not, the student union would continue as before, and nothing would change. She was Chairman Su's staunch supporter and executor.

In the past, this would have certainly disappointed everyone, making them feel there was a lack of innovation. However, after Su Yu demonstrated unparalleled leadership and innovative abilities, people began to worry whether her successor would change the status quo and make the student union a mess. Therefore, after hearing Li Ping's speech, everyone felt that it was better for the student union to remain the same. They didn't want to change it; they just wanted it to develop as it had when Chairman Su was in charge.

Soon, everyone finished speaking, and Teacher Jin organized everyone to start voting.

This time, ten times more people participated in the vote compared to when Su Yu ran for office. It included not only student council members but also members from various departments, totaling nearly two hundred people.

It took half an hour just to count the votes.

As the votes accumulated little by little, the results gradually became clear.

Li Ping received 89 votes, making her the candidate with the most votes.

Seeing this result, the candidates all seemed to breathe a sigh of relief. After all, Li Ping's election was more convincing to them than anyone else's.

The moment the results came out, a hint of excitement appeared on Li Ping's calm expression.

She glanced happily in Su Yu's direction.

She didn't let Su Yu down!

Su Yu nodded with a smile, feeling quite accomplished. Upon careful consideration, Li Ping was the student who had made the fastest and greatest progress among those she had diligently tried to reform.

Sure enough, grades really matter. Compared to Li Ping, my own silly younger brother and sister are just too much to bear.

The news that Li Ping had become the student union president quickly spread throughout the military compound.

The story was first spread by Wang Xiaoli's mother at the newspaper office.

Wang Xiaoli was eager to build a good relationship with Li Ping, but because she was a step too late, she never achieved much. So she started to take advantage of her mother's job and frequently spread good news about Li Ping within the military region.

Because of her tutoring the children in the military compound, Li Ping's image among the parents there had been greatly improved, and she had even become the "other people's child" that everyone talked about. Now, with the news that Li Ping had become the president of the university's student union, managing hundreds of people, the news was spreading like wildfire again.

When Li's mother went out to buy firewood, she heard everyone talking about this news and was quite surprised.

"Sister-in-law Li, your child is really outstanding. Jiangdong University is such a good school, and your child is also so successful. It's truly rare."

"Yes, she not only gets good grades, but she's also good at managing people."

"Your family really knows how to raise children; this child is truly promising."

"..."

After Li's mother returned with the vegetable basket, she felt dizzy.

Is her daughter really that outstanding? How come she didn't know?

In her memory, this child had always been disobedient, and now he was becoming increasingly domineering. Relying on Lao Li's support, he didn't listen to her at all.

Upon hearing that her eldest daughter was so outstanding in other people's eyes, Li's mother wondered if she had misheard.

Who knew that at noon, Li Guoliang had Wu send back meat and fish, asking her to cook something delicious for Li Ping to celebrate that evening.

"Why are we celebrating again? It's not a holiday." Li's mother carried the things into the kitchen, feeling somewhat strange. As Pingping's biological mother, she wasn't the first to know about her child. She felt as if her child was drifting further and further away from her.

At school, Li Ping sincerely invited Su Yu to visit her home.

Her achievements today are inseparable from Su Yu's help and guidance.

"I won't go," Su Yu said with a smile. "I'll go when there's a chance later. You've only just become the student council president. If they find out I'm the former president, they might misunderstand. No rush, I'll go when it's more appropriate."

Li Ping asked, "When would be a suitable time?"

Su Yu smiled and said, "...When you're at the point where your word is law at home, then when I visit your house, out of respect for you, I'll definitely be warmly received and treated to the highest standards."

Li Ping: "..."
